Summary
This amendment, dated June 10, 2002, modifies the existing Credit Agreement between Black Warrior Wireline Corp., other credit parties, and General Electric Capital Corporation (as lender and agent). The amendment changes certain borrowing terms, limits the number of capital expenditure advances per month, adjusts loan repayment requirements, restricts the use of LIBOR loans until specific financial conditions are met, and updates definitions and covenants related to indebtedness. The parties agree to these changes to address prior defaults and clarify financial obligations under the credit facility.
